Manchester United’s Entertaining Struggles: Ten Hag Defends Team’s Performance
Manchester United may be struggling to secure wins in the Premier League, but manager Erik ten Hag believes his team is providing top-notch entertainment for fans. Despite only managing one win in their past six league games, the Red Devils have scored an impressive 13 goals in those matches.
In a recent interview with BBC Match of the Day, Ten Hag expressed his confidence in his team’s dynamic and entertaining style of play. He highlighted the fact that United are creating numerous scoring opportunities through their attractive brand of football.
However, the Dutch manager also acknowledged the need for patience from fans, especially as the team continues to integrate younger players into the squad. Ten Hag defended his decision to substitute young players Rasmus Hojlund and Kobbie Mainoo during a recent match, emphasizing the importance of managing their playing time to avoid injuries.
Despite their entertaining performances, United find themselves in sixth place in the Premier League, just one point ahead of Newcastle in the race for a Europa League spot. With financial constraints and a focus on developing young talent, it may take some time before United can challenge for top honors in the league.
As the season progresses, the future of Erik ten Hag at Old Trafford remains uncertain. With the FA Cup final on the horizon, questions linger about whether he will continue to lead the team in the coming seasons.
